Duquesne Light Company (DLC) has contracted qualified line clearance professionals from Wright Tree Service to perform routine vegetation management along 120 miles of distribution circuits in and around Fox Chapel Borough. The work will take place throughout the Borough from Guys Run Road south to Powers Run Road, progressing west, ending in the Borough along Guyasuta Road. From Guyasuta Road, the work will go north, ending at the Indiana Township line. Any properties in the work zones can expect to have pruning performed on an as-needed basis. Environmental Consultant work planners (ECI) notified residents concerning the work to be performed on their property. Tree work will begin following the notification process and is expected to last until mid to late November. Representatives of DLC and Wright Tree reviewed its line clearance activities with the Borough.

Wright Tree will perform line clearance using industry practice approved by the International Society of Arboriculture. This work will occur in trees adjacent to or on the distribution right-of-ways using herbicide to prevent future maintenance and interruptions. Hazardous trees will also be identified and dealt with when encountered.

If work is to be done on your property, ECI will provide contact information for the work planning representatives during the notification process. Property owners can also contact DLC’s Customer Service at 888/393-7000 or review vegetation practices on the DLC website, www.duquesnelight.com.
